Tearful Mother’s Plea Prompts ULS Action on Missing PFF Activist Sam Mugumya

The Uganda Law Society (ULS) has pledged to intensify efforts to establish the whereabouts of missing People’s Front for Freedom (PFF) activist Sam Mugumya after a heart-rending appeal from his elderly mother, who has spent nearly a year searching for answers following his alleged abduction.

 

Edinansi Katungwesi, Mugumya’s mother, received a rare visit from the ULS leadership at her home in Rukungiri District, where she recounted the anguish she has endured since 26 August 2025, when her son reportedly disappeared after being seized by armed security operatives in Mbarara.

 

According to the family and opposition leaders, Mugumya—a former aide to opposition figure Dr Kizza Besigye—was having tea at a restaurant when men believed to be military personnel bundled him into a drone vehicle. He has not been seen publicly since.

 

Fighting back tears, Katungwesi told the visiting lawyers that she has exhausted every avenue in search of her son but remains in the dark about whether he is alive or dead.

 

“My son disappeared on 26 August 2025, and up to now I have never known where he is,” she said. “Someone only called to tell me that security men had abducted him. My son had committed no offence, and no one in our village had any problem with him. I pray that the God who gave me this child returns him to me.”

 

The grieving mother said her distress worsened after a recently circulated viral video allegedly showing Mugumya in a frail condition, although its authenticity has not been independently verified.

 

She appealed to the government to either release her son or produce him before a competent court if he is accused of any offence.

 

The ULS delegation, led by Vice President Anthony Asiimwe and accompanied by the Society’s treasurer Arthur Isiko, Secretary Ssali Babu and other council members, travelled to Rukungiri to offer solidarity to the family and reaffirm the legal body’s commitment to pursuing the matter.

 

“As the Uganda Law Society, we have heard the mother’s cry,” Asiimwe said after the visit. “She does not know whether her son is alive or dead, and she has asked us to help establish the truth. We shall do everything within our mandate to find Sam Mugumya, whether alive or dead.”

 

He said the Society would continue demanding adherence to constitutional principles and the rule of law.

 

“We call upon whoever is holding Sam Mugumya to respect his dignity and his constitutional rights. If he committed any offence, he should be produced before a court of law. What is happening amounts to mistreatment and is unacceptable,” Asiimwe said.

 

He added that the ULS would continue advocating for the release or lawful prosecution of Mugumya and other Ugandans allegedly being held without trial.

 

Also present during the visit was Gashom Mugyeni, the PFF Electoral Commissioner for Rukungiri District and Mugumya’s uncle, who condemned what he described as a growing pattern of enforced disappearances.

 

“We joined the Uganda Law Society in visiting Sam’s mother because she deserves answers,” Mugyeni said. “We condemn the continued abduction of citizens by security operatives without informing their families of their whereabouts. If Sam has a case to answer, he should immediately be produced before court.”

 

Before his disappearance, Mugumya had declared his intention to contest for the Rukungiri Municipality parliamentary seat on the PFF ticket.

 

While security agencies have previously denied holding him, his family and supporters insist he was taken by military personnel and remains in state custody.

 

As the ULS delegation departed, Katungwesi’s emotional appeal remained unmistakable: that the same authorities accused of taking her son should either reunite him with his family or bring him before a court, ending nearly a year of painful uncertainty that no mother should have to endure.
